Common Masonry Repair Jobs
Masonry Repair - restores damaged or deteriorated brick, stone, and concrete structures.
Crack Repair - fills and seals cracks to prevent further damage and maintain structural integrity.
Repointing - replaces old or crumbling mortar to strengthen and improve the appearance of masonry joints.
Brick and Stone Replacement - replaces broken or missing bricks and stones for a seamless look.
Structural Reinforcement - stabilizes weakened masonry walls to ensure safety and longevity.
Waterproofing - applies sealants to protect masonry surfaces from water infiltration and damage.
Masonry Repair Questions
What types of masonry repair services are available for residential properties? Services include fixing cracks, repointing mortar joints, repairing damaged bricks, and restoring historic masonry features.
How can I tell if my masonry need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, crumbling mortar, loose bricks, or water infiltration around masonry structures.
What materials are used in masonry repair projects? Common materials include matching mortar, replacement bricks or stones, and sealants to ensure durability and aesthetic consistency.
Are masonry repairs suitable for both old and new structures? Yes, repairs can be performed on a wide range of structures, from historic buildings to modern constructions, to maintain stability and appearance.
